Handicap ramp installation offers numerous advantages for individuals with mobility challenges. These ramps are designed to provide a safe and accessible pathway for people using wheelchairs, walkers, or other mobility aids. By installing a handicap ramp, individuals can enjoy increased independence and freedom of movement within their homes or businesses. These ramps are built to meet specific regulations and standards, ensuring that they are sturdy, durable, and safe for use. Handicap ramp installation eliminates the need for individuals to navigate stairs, reducing the risk of accidents and injuries. Moreover, these ramps allow for easy access to buildings, making them more inclusive and welcoming for people with disabilities. Whether it's for residential or commercial purposes, handicap ramp installation facilitates seamless and barrier-free movement, ultimately enhancing the quality of life for those with mobility limitations.
Handicap ramp installation is a specialized service that focuses on creating accessible pathways for individuals with mobility challenges. This process involves the construction and installation of inclined planes or ramps that allow wheelchair users, elderly individuals, and those with physical disabilities to navigate spaces easily. The aim is to provide a safe and convenient means of entry and exit for people with limited mobility, ensuring equal access to buildings and public spaces. These installations are designed to meet specific accessibility standards and regulations, ensuring compliance with legal requirements. By employing professional contractors skilled in this field, individuals can enhance the accessibility of their premises and improve the overall inclusivity of their environment.
